I've seen people posting about having trouble with the hot drinks being clumpy or forming skins or sludge.... so I thought I'd show people what I use....


The little mini hand mixer I use works so fast, and cleanup is a zip (just put it under the tap for about 1 second and zip it).

I use this for all of my hot drinks... microwave your 1 cup of water, add the packet, and then use this to whip it up in less than 10 seconds.
It also works for mixing the eggs and the creamy soups.

I love it.
